Daniel 1:1In the third year of the reign of Jehoiakim king of Judah, come hath Nebuchadnezzar king of Babylon to Jerusalem, and layeth siege against it;In the third year of the rule of Jehoiakim, king of Judah, Nebuchadnezzar, king of Babylon, came to Jerusalem, shutting it in with his forces.In the third year of the reign of Joakim king of Juda, Nabuchodonosor king of Babylon came to Jerusalem, and besieged it.
Daniel 1:2and the Lord giveth into his hand Jehoiakim king of Judah, and some of the vessels of the house of God, and he bringeth them in [to] the land of Shinar, [to] the house of his god, and the vessels he hath brought in [to] the treasure-house of his god.And the Lord gave into his hands Jehoiakim, king of Judah, with some of the vessels of the house of God; and he took them away into the land of Shinar to the house of his god; and he put the vessels into the store-house of his god.And the Lord delivered into his hands Joakim the king of Juda, and part of the vessels of the house of God: and he carried them away into the land of Sennaar, to the house of his god, and the vessels he brought into the treasure house of his god.
Daniel 1:3And the king saith, to Ashpenaz master of his eunuchs, to bring in out of the sons of Israel, (even of the royal seed, and of the chiefs,)And the king gave orders to Ashpenaz, the captain of his unsexed servants, to take in some of the children of Israel, certain of the king's family, and those of high birth;And the king spoke to Asphenez the master of the eunuchs, that he should bring in some of the children of Israel, and of the king's seed and of the princes,
Daniel 1:4lads in whom there is no blemish, and of good appearance, and skilful in all wisdom, and possessing knowledge, and teaching thought, and who have ability to stand in the palace of the king, and to teach them the literature and language of the Chaldeans.Young men who were strong and healthy, good-looking, and trained in all wisdom, having a good education and much knowledge, and able to take positions in the king's house; and to have them trained in the writing and language of the Chaldaeans.Children in whom there was no blemish, well favoured, and skilful in all wisdom, acute in knowledge, and instructed in science, and such as might stand in the king's palace, that he might teach them the learning, and the tongue of the Chaldeans.
Daniel 1:5And the king doth appoint for them a rate, day by day, of the king`s portion of food, and of the wine of his drinking, so as to nourish them three years, that at the end thereof they may stand before the king.And a regular amount of food and wine every day from the king's table was ordered for them by the king; and they were to be cared for for three years so that at the end of that time they might take their places before the king.And the king appointed them a daily provision, of his own meat, and of the wine of which he drank himself, that being nourished three years, afterwards they might stand before the king.
Daniel 1:6And there are among them out of the sons of Judah, Daniel, Hananiah, Mishael, and Azariah,And among these there were, of the children of Judah, Daniel, Hananiah, Mishael, and Azariah.Now there were among them of the children of Juda, Daniel, Ananias, Misael, and Azarias.
Daniel 1:7and the chief of the eunuchs setteth names on them, and he setteth on Daniel, Belteshazzar; and on Hananiah, Shadrach; and on Mishael, Meshach; and on Azariah, Abed-Nego.And the captain of the unsexed servants gave them names; to Daniel he gave the name of Belteshazzar, to Hananiah the name of Shadrach, to Mishael the name of Meshach, and to Azariah the name of Abed-nego.And the master of the eunuchs gave them names: to Daniel, Baltassar: to Ananias, Sidrach: to Misael, Misach: and to Azarias, Abdenago.
Daniel 1:8And Daniel purposeth in his heart that he will not pollute himself with the king`s portion of food, and with the wine of his drinking, and he seeketh of the chief of the eunuchs that he may not pollute himself.And Daniel had come to the decision that he would not make himself unclean with the king's food or wine; so he made a request to the captain of the unsexed servants that he might not make himself unclean.But Daniel purposed in his heart that he would not be defiled with the king's table, nor with the wine which he drank: and he requested the master of the eunuchs that he might not be defiled.
Daniel 1:9And God giveth Daniel for kindness and for mercies before the chief of the eunuchs;And God put into the heart of the captain of the unsexed servants kind feelings and pity for Daniel.And God gave to Daniel grace and mercy in the sight of the prince of the eunuchs.
Daniel 1:10and the chief of the eunuchs saith to Daniel, `I am fearing my lord the king, who hath appointed your food and your drink, for why doth he see your faces sadder than [those of] the lads which [are] of your circle? then ye have made my head indebted to the king,`And the captain of the unsexed servants said to Daniel, I am in fear of my lord the king, who has given orders about your food and your drink; what if he sees you looking less happy than the other young men of your generation? then you would have put my head in danger from the king.And the prince of the eunuchs said to Daniel: I fear my lord the king, who hath appointed you meat and drink: who if he should see your faces leaner than those of the other youths your equals, you shall endanger my head to the king.
Daniel 1:11And Daniel saith unto the Meltzar, whom the chief of the eunuchs hath appointed over Daniel, Hananiah, Mishael, and Azariah,Then Daniel said to the keeper in whose care the captain of the unsexed servants had put Daniel, Hananiah, Mishael, and Azariah:And Daniel said to Malasar, whom the prince of the eunuchs had appointed over Daniel, Ananias, Misael, and Azarias:
Daniel 1:12`Try, I pray thee, thy servants, ten days; and they give to us of the vegetables, and we eat, and water, and we drink;Put your servants to the test for ten days; let them give us grain for our food and water for our drink.Try, I beseech thee, thy servants for ten days, and let pulse be given us to eat, and water to drink:
Daniel 1:13and our appearance is seen before thee, and the appearance of the lads who are eating the king`s portion of food, and as thou seest deal with thy servants.`Then take a look at our faces and the faces of the young men who have food from the king's table; and, having seen them, do to your servants as it seems right to you.And look upon our faces, and the faces of the children that eat of the king's meat: and as thou shalt see, deal with thy servants.
Daniel 1:14And he hearkeneth to them, to this word, and trieth them ten days:So he gave ear to them in this thing and put them to the test for ten days.And when he had heard these words, he tried them for ten days.
Daniel 1:15and at the end of ten days their appearance hath appeared better and fatter in flesh then any of the lads who are eating the king`s portion of food.And at the end of ten days their faces seemed fairer and they were fatter in flesh than all the young men who had their food from the king's table.And after ten days their faces appeared fairer and fatter than all the children that ate of the king's meat.
Daniel 1:16And the Meltzar is taking away their portion of food, and the wine of their drink, and is giving to them vegetables.So the keeper regularly took away their meat and the wine which was to have been their drink, and gave them grain.So Malasar took their portions, and the wine that they should drink: and he gave them pulse.
Daniel 1:17As to these four lads, God hath given to them knowledge and understanding in every [kind of] literature, and wisdom; and Daniel hath given instruction about every [kind of] vision and dreams.Now as for these four young men, God gave them knowledge and made them expert in all book-learning and wisdom: and Daniel was wise in all visions and dreams.And to these children God gave knowledge, and understanding in every book, and wisdom: but to Daniel the understanding also of all visions and dreams.
Daniel 1:18And at the end of the days that the king had said to bring them in, bring them in doth the chief of the eunuchs before Nebuchadnezzar.Now at the end of the time fixed by the king for them to go in, the captain of the unsexed servants took them in to Nebuchadnezzar.And when the days were ended, after which the king had ordered they should be brought in: the prince of the eunuchs brought them in before Nabuchodonosor.
Daniel 1:19And the king speaketh with them, and there hath none been found among them all like Daniel, Hananiah, Mishael, and Azariah, and they stand before the king;And the king had talk with them; and among them all there was no one like Daniel, Hananiah, Mishael, and Azariah; so they were given places before the king.And when the king had spoken to them, there were not found among them all such as Daniel, Ananias, Misael, and Azarias: and they stood in the king's presence.
Daniel 1:20and [in] any matter of wisdom [and] understanding that the king hath sought of them, he findeth them ten hands above all the scribes, the enchanters, who [are] in all his kingdom.And in any business needing wisdom and good sense, about which the king put questions to them, he saw that they were ten times better than all the wonder-workers and users of secret arts in all his kingdom.And in all matters of wisdom and understanding, that the king inquired of them, he found them ten times better than all the diviners, and wise men, that were in all his kingdom.
Daniel 1:21And Daniel is unto the first year of Cyrus the king.And Daniel went on till the first year of King Cyrus.And Daniel continued even to the first year of king Cyrus.
